Hi Mary,
Everybody I know has had to wait somwhere in the neighborhood of 3 to 4 months after enrolling in Dr. Bour's program before having surgery (if insurance is involved), and you'll know your surgery date anywhere from 2 to 4 weeks ahead of time. (I enrolled on the 28th of February, paid my fee in full that day, and waited until the 24th of May before I had surgery. My insurance gave approval fairly quickly, and I found out my surgery date 3 weeks beforehand.)
There's nothing wrong with calling to check on progress though ... and I'd definitely follow up on the medication change wiith a phone call!
But do consider that, since he only schedules surgery at SFW once a month, that you might have to wait a bit longer before that date is on the books. You're still right on time, when you compare your timeline to others that went ahead of you. I PROMISE you that, once the date is scheduled, you'll wonder who put your life on Fast-Forward!
Call Katie or Dr. Bour ASAP concerning that med change ... hopefully you've heard something by now!
